Fairview Elementary School serves 259 students in grades Kindergarten-2.
The student:teacher ratio of 14:1 is lower than the North Carolina state level of 15:1.
Minority enrollment is 99% of the student body (majority Black), which is higher than the North Carolina state average of 57% (majority Black).

Fairview Elementary School's student population of 259 students has declined by 22% over five school years.
The teacher population of 18 teachers has declined by 5% over five school years.
